Who Is Our Service For?

Anyone can draw up and register an LPA by themselves (see here for our guide on how to do it). However, we understand that some people may find the process daunting and would like help and advice from someone with experience of LPAs. This may be particularly true if:

  • You are not sure which kind(s) of LPA you want or need;

  • You want to have personal help through the process;

  • You have multiple properties or investments; or

  • You wish to make detailed or complex arrangements for the future.
